DAZN host Kelly Somers has tendered an apology for former Super Eagles captain Mikel Obi’s foul language about Chelsea striker Nicolas Jackson after he was sent off against Flamengo at the ongoing 2025 Club World Cup.
Mikel, who is working as a pundit on DAZN’s coverage of the event, labeled Jackson ‘stupid’ and accused the 24-year-old of being ‘p***ed off’ that Chelsea have signed Liam Delap as competition for the center-forward role.

Recall that Delap made his first start against Flamengo before being withdrawn in the 64th minute. Four minutes later, Jackson was being led down the tunnel after a horror challenge on Danilo, with the Blues down 2-1.
It was at this point Somers was forced to apologize to the viewers for Mikel’s foul language after the Chelsea legend launched a scathing attack on Jackson.
“Lots of emotion as you can imagine in the studio right now, particularly from Mikel, so apologies for any language used there.”
